摘要: 根据TIOBE最新排名,Python与Java,C,C++,C#成为全球前5大流行编程语言。从云端、客户端,到物联网终端,python应用无处不在。 从国内的百度、阿里、腾讯、网易、新浪,豆瓣,到国外的谷歌、NASA、YouTube、Facebook,Python的企业需求逐步上升,各公司都在大规模使用Pyt... 阅读原文
2020-05-29 07:46:03 阅读(2080) 评论(0)
摘要: list=['a','b','c','d','e'] #方法1: print('#方法1:') #i值为列表的item,list为列表名,因此i值即为列表元素 for i in list: #list.index(i) + 1是为了从1开始,默认从0开始 print("序号:%s 值:%s"... 阅读原文
2020-05-29 06:00:25 阅读(1980) 评论(0)
摘要: 前几天小编分别利用Python正则表达式、BeautifulSoup、Xpath分别爬取了京东网商品信息,今天小编利用CSS选择器来为大家展示一下如何实现京东商品信息的精准匹配~~ CSS选择器 目前,除了官方文档之外,市面上及网络详细介绍BeautifulSoup使用的技术书籍和博客软文并不多,而在这仅有... 阅读原文
2020-05-29 00:59:04 阅读(2318) 评论(0)
摘要: 一般而言,编程语言中使用分号“;”来实现两种目的: 作为语句分隔符:使用分号来分隔语句(statement),这样就能在一行代码中书写多条语句(一行多句) 作为语句终止符:使用分号来终止语句,这样就能把多行代码识别为一条语句(一句多行) 单纯看“分隔符”与“终止符”,它们都是必须的,然而是否都要用分号来... 阅读原文
2020-05-28 23:33:09 阅读(2050) 评论(0)
摘要: class TreeNode: def __init__(self, x): self.val = x self.left = None self.right = None# 这道题和第100题很类似,都可以用递归的方法做出来class Solution: ... 阅读原文
2020-05-28 21:35:02 阅读(2087) 评论(0)
摘要: class Solution: # 超时 首先是用的暴力的方法算的,直接算出阶乘,然后求出有几个零 # 但是提交的时候直接显示超时。 def trailingZeroes(self, n: int) -> int: sum_0,sum_num = 0,1 f... 阅读原文
2020-05-28 19:42:02 阅读(1980) 评论(0)
摘要: 基础 1. 简介 Django是一个由Python写成的开放源代码的重量级Web应用框架。 Django的目的是使常见的Web开发任务,快速和容易 2. 特点 MVC开发模式 内置进行快速web开发所需的各种组件 利用ORM(对象关系映射)机制来定义数据库,使开发人员可以构造出独立于具体数... 阅读原文
2020-05-28 19:27:01 阅读(1988) 评论(0)
摘要: 案例故事: 场景一:反复重启Android终端产品100次,每重启一次录一个视频; 场景二:做压力测试比如Monkey一晚上,我们需要涉及长时间录像; 场景三:做自动化测试的时候,跑一条自动化用例,录制每条用例执行的整个过程视频。许多需要长时间的压测的场景,我们都可以通过摄像头录像记录下被测试设备的运行情况... 阅读原文
2020-05-28 18:54:03 阅读(2132) 评论(0)
摘要: 11.函数     函数在Python占有非常重要的地位,可以实现代码复用,增强代码可读性等等。在Python在函数通常被分为常规函数、匿名函数和高阶函数。 11.1常规函数     在Python定义一个函数使用def关键字,其格式如下所示: def functionName(para1,para2,...... 阅读原文
2020-05-28 18:08:05 阅读(2409) 评论(0)
摘要: 10.循环语句     对于循环语句,Python仅提供了while和for两个,并未像其他编程语言一样提供for...each/do...while/while...do等。 10.1 while循环     while在Python中的基本格式如下所示: while condition: doSo... 阅读原文
2020-05-28 17:38:02 阅读(2089) 评论(0)